Overlordship meaning


Overlordship is a term that refers to the position or authority of an overlord, someone who holds power and control over others. It is often used in the context of feudal systems or historical periods where a ruler or lord had dominion over a group of people or territories. If you are looking to incorporate the word "overlordship" into your writing, here are some tips on how to use it effectively in a sentence:


1. Historical Context: When using the word "overlordship," it is important to consider the historical context in which it is being used. This term is commonly associated with feudal societies, so make sure your sentence reflects this era. For example: "During the Middle Ages, the overlordship of the king extended over vast territories."


2. Power and Authority: Overlordship implies a position of power and authority. When using the word, try to convey this sense of control in your sentence. For instance: "The overlordship of the emperor was unquestioned, as he held absolute power over his subjects."


3. Relationship with Subjects: Consider the relationship between the overlord and their subjects when constructing your sentence. This will help to provide a clearer understanding of the dynamics at play. For example: "The overlordship of the feudal lord was characterized by a complex system of obligations and loyalty from his vassals."


4. Connotation: Think about the connotation of the word "overlordship" and how it can shape the tone of your sentence. It often carries a sense of dominance or superiority, so be mindful of this when using it. For instance: "The overlordship of the dictator instilled fear and subjugation among the population."


5. Synonyms and Contextual Variations: If you find that the word "overlordship" feels repetitive or you want to add variety to your writing, consider using synonyms or contextual variations. Some alternatives could include "dominance," "supremacy," or "rulership." However, be cautious to ensure that the chosen word maintains the intended meaning within the sentence.
